Output 8380cd3897b6e660e3edea92b5d09470e11fc34eff3543384a3ccff24e74577c:40

value
662967
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e92be0b0aeaa85680d5e2843bb7ff6c5bc0669a2 OP_EQUAL
address
3Nwuvv5gxFtr6M1paRJcDj3W5AFHMsCKJT
transaction
8380cd3897b6e660e3edea92b5d09470e11fc34eff3543384a3ccff24e74577c
confirmations
299176
spent
true